Baseball Preview: East Leopards vs. Highland Rams

East and Highland are an even 5-5 against one another since April of 2019, but likely not for long. The East Leopards will head out on the road to challenge the Highland Rams at 3:30 p.m. on Wednesday. East is strutting in with some hitting muscle, as they've averaged 6.9 runs per game this season.

On Tuesday, East made easy work of Highland and carried off a 10-4 win. The victory made it back-to-back wins for East.

Deiberson Villalobos was a standout: he scored three runs and stole three bases while getting on base in all four of his plate appearances. Another player making a difference was Campbell Christensen, who got on base in three of his four plate appearances with a triple, a stolen base, and two RBI.

East has been performing well recently as they've won four of their last five games, which provided a nice bump to their 6-11 record this season. As for Highland, they are on an 11-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 2-15.

The pitchers for both teams better look sharp on Wednesday as neither team is afraid to steal. East has been swiping bases left and right this season, having averaged 3.2 stolen bases per game. However, it's not like Highland struggles in that department as they've been averaging 2.9. The only question left is which team can snag more.
